Obviously stating a fact didn't work, I will have to educate you as well.
Tickets represent reinforcements. When a player dies, his team (in most cases) loses one ticket. When one team controls the majority of CP's on a map it will often cause the losing team to start "bleeding" tickets. This is a direct analogy of what happens when a military force is being pushed out of an area, their generals/commanders cut off reinforcements and order a withdrawel. In the battlefield series, this is what happens when your team loses, they have exhausted all of their available reinforcements. You even said this yourself "also other ways to get tickets down , like flag captureing and holding................", though you clearly have no idea on its relativity.
On to your argument on why they would have called it "spawn" instead of "respawn". This argument of yours is flawed for several reasons. The term "respawn" is directed towards you (the player). You are spawning again after being killed. Relative to realism, you're taking on the role of a fresh new reinforcement to the battlefield, but for you as a player, you are respawning.
